iOS-разработчик

Контакты


Контакты доступны после входа на сайт

Описание

Ищу первую работу по направлению iOS-разработки или стажировку с последующим трудоустройством. Заинтересован в полной занятости как в удаленном формате, так и в гибридном формате.

Имею опыт написания приложений с различным data-flow в соответствии с принципами SOLID.
Понимаю важность и стремлюсь писать красивый, оптимальный и читаемый код;
Обладаю высоким уровнем дисциплины, а также развитыми способностями к обучению и саморазвитию.

До перехода в программирование более 10 лет проработал в Банках (ВТБ и Сбер) в различных направлениях от обслуживания физических лиц до привлечения крупных корпоративных клиентов, выстраивал отношения с государственными и муниципальными структурами.
В Банках прошел путь от младшего специалиста до руководителя направления.

В программирование перешел, так как считаю, что работа должна приносить удовольствие, быть на пользу окружающим и обеспечивать достаточный уровень финансовой свободы.

Навыки

Swift, Xcode. Понимаю принципы ООП.
Знаком с фреймворками Foundation, UIKit.

Использовал AutoLayout, есть навыки написания интерфейса без использования StoryBoard.

URLSession: имею опыт разработки приложений с загрузкой данных из сети.
DataBases: UserDefaults, Realm.

Имею представление о GCD.
Знаком с ARC, различаю strong, weak и unowned ссылки.

Понимаю архитектурные паттерны MV(X), VIPER. В портфолио есть приложения написанные на CleanSwift

Опыт


iOS-разработчик, Самостоятельная iOS-разработка
Июль 2022 - по настоящее время

Под руководством strong middle ментора продолжаю развивать навыки iOS-разработки по следующим направлениям:
- функциональное программирование;
- чистота и оптимальность кода по принципу "лучший код тот, который не написан" с использованием книги "Swift подробно" Чейрд Инт Вейн;
- программное создание интерфейсов по книге "Modern Auto Layout" by Keith Harrison;
- платные курсы на портале swift book.ru

Стажер-разработчик, ООО «БСЦ Мск»
Март 2022 - Июнь 2022

Fulltime стажировка в офисе в компании опытных разработчиков.
Изучил и выполнил задания по следующим темам:
- Жизненный цикл UIViewController;
- Система контроля версий Git;
- UIKit, Autolayout, верстка UI кодом по макетам в Figma;
- Animations;
- URL Session, JSONSerialization;
- ARC, сильные и слабые ссылки, утечки памяти;
- GCD, OperationsQueue
- Архитектурные паттерны.

Для постановки и контроля выполнения задач использовали Trello. Каждое задание проходило code review в рамках создания pullRequest на GitHub.

По итогам стажировки с нуля написал приложение для создания заметок с использованием программной верстки интерфейса на архитектуре CleanSwift: https://github.com/AlexanderBulychev/NoteApp.git

Образование


DataAnalyst, СберУниверситет
Июль 2022 - по настоящее время
iOS-разработчик, Образовательная платформа Swiftbook
Сентябрь 2021 - Апрель 2022
Экономист-менеджер, Владимирский государственный университет
Сентябрь 2002 - Май 2007

О себе
Читаю профессиональную литературу на английском языке

Комментарии


Добавить комментарий
Для этого действия нужновойти

Рекомендации

Ожидает подтверждения
0

Привет) Вот несколько советов для улучшения резюме:

1) Классно, что вы в части "Описание" указали то, что вы ищете на новом месте работы. Но вы не указали город проживания. Если рассматриваете работу в гибридном формате, то для и работодателя и для вас это важный пункт
2) Мотивация. Ее лучше выделить в подпункт и расписать почему вы решили перейти в разработку, что для вас важно и т.д.
3) Проекты. Хорошо было бы добавить проекты в отдельный подпункт. Если были проекты, которые вы разрабатывали в период обучения или pet-проекты, то нужно добавить ссылку на проект и расписать что именно вы делали, какие инструменты применяли. Можно также указать достижения.
4) Избегайте клише. "Трудолюбивый", "Дисциплинированный" и прочие фразы не дают никакую информацию работодателю и он не сможет проверить эти навыки. Также я бы убрала фразу "Понимаю важность и стремлюсь писать красивый, оптимальный и читаемый код", поскольку также не дает никакой информации о вас
5) В навыках лучше указывать то, чем вы именно владеете и с чем умеете работать. Те инструменты, которые вам знакомы, но не было практического опыта лучше указать отдельно в достижениях
6) Опыт работы очень хорошо расписан. Приложение, которое вы написали лучше добавить в проекты и описать его более подробно
7) Если указываете телеграм в качестве контакта, то лучше использовать ссылку, а не номер телефона, поскольку могут поступать звонки в нежелательное время)
Пример хорошего резюме можно посмотреть здесь https://cv.hexlet.io/resumes/865

Успехов!


Екатерина, доброго дня.
Большое спасибо Вам за развёрнутую обратную связь и за предложенные советы.
Обязательно возьму в работу - ведь это в моих интересах.

Anonymous21-07-2022 11:14:31

Добавить комментарий/ссылку на вакансию
Для этого действия нужновойти
Войдите, чтобы предложить вакансию кандидату или оставить комментарий
Последние ответы
Привет, Константин! Давай улучшим твое резюме: 1. Навыки Ты очень прикольно придумал ...
Привет, Ахмед! Давай дополним твое резюме: 1. Контакты Давай добавим твой номер телеф...
Резюме Максима Анисимова представляет собой хороший обзор его навыков и опыта в области...
Это резюме содержит много полезной информации о кандидате, однако есть несколько момент...
Это резюме имеет несколько недочетов и не является оптимальным для поиска работы в обла...
Резюме Junior frontend developer имеет некоторые сильные стороны, такие как: Указание...
Резюме выглядит хорошо структурированным и содержательным. Заявленные навыки и опыт раб...
Это резюме включает в себя хороший набор навыков и опыта работы в различных проектах на...
Привет, Илья! Давай дополним твое резюме: 1. Описание проектов Давай добавим результат...
Привет, Егор! Давай дополним твое резюме: 1. Описание проектов Давай добавим результат...